The Wellborn Panthers are packing up and heading out on the road for their first away game of the season: they will face off against the Ohatchee Indians at 4:30 p.m. on Monday. Wellborn hasn't scored more than 14 points for three games straight, a trend the squad is eager to reverse.
Wellborn is headed into the game out to prove that what happened against Jacksonville Christian Academy on Thursday (when they were outscored in every quarter) was just a minor bump in the road. The Panthers took a blow against the Thunder, falling 64-14. The Panthers were in a tough position after the first half, with the score already sitting at 39-7.
Meanwhile, Ohatchee came up short against Weaver on Friday and fell 35-25.
Ohatchee's defeat dropped their record down to 2-6. As for Wellborn, their loss dropped their record down to 0-3.
Wellborn took a serious blow against Ohatchee when the teams last played back in January, falling 56-15. Can the Panthers avenge their defeat or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
